CITY OF FALCON HEIGHTS
C O U N C I L R E S O L U T I O N
Date: 8/25/93
RESOLUTION GRANTING A VARIANCE FOR 1817 SIMPSON
WHEREAS, Margaret Sampson, 1.817 Simpson, has requested a variance
of three feet on the north sideyard setback for construction of a new garage;
and
WHEREAS, the planning commission at the August 23, 1993 meeting
studied and discussed the issue after which the following findings for
recommending the granting of the variance were submitted to the city council:
a. That the amendment to the variance will not be
detrimental to the public welfare;
b. That the amendment to the variance will not
substantially diminish or impair property values
or improvements in the area;
• c. That the amendment to the variance is necessary for
the preservation and enjoyment of substantial property
rights;
d. That the amended variance will not impair an adequate
supply of light and air to adjacent property;
e. That the amended variance will not impair the orderly
use of the public streets; and
f. That the amended variance will not increase the danger
of fire or endanger the public safety.
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the city council of the City of
Falcon Heights that the planning commission's findings be adopted and the
variance be granted as recommended by the planning commission.
